Abstract
To evaluate the accuracy of Transrectal Sonography (TRS) and a new technique, Transvaginal Sonography with Water-Contrast in the Rectum (RWC-TVS), in the diagnosis of rectosigmoid endometriosis, and the accuracy of Barium Enema (BE) and RWC-TVS in the detection of intestinal stenosis due to endometriosis. In a prospective study, we compared the findings of TRS and RWC-TVS performed before surgery with the operative and pathologic findings in 61 consecutive patients who underwent laparoscopy or laparotomy for suspected rectosigmoid endometriosis. The accuracy of BE and RWC-TVS in the detection of intestinal stenosis was evaluated comparing the radiologic and ultrasonographic results with the macroscopic findings at surgery and pathology. RWC-TVS diagnosed rectosigmoid endometriosis with the same accuracy of TRS and was equally efficient as BE in the detection of a significant intestinal lumen stenosis. For the diagnosis of rectosigmoid endometriosis the sensitivity, specificity, positive and negative predictive values of TRS and RWC-TVS were 88.2% and 96%, 80%, and 90%, 95.7%, and 98%, and 57.1% and 81.8%, respectively. For the detection of intestinal stenosis the sensitivity, specificity, positive and negative predictive values of BE and RWC-TVS were 93.7% and 87.5%, 94.2% and 91.4%, 88.2% and 82.3%, and 97% and 94.1%, respectively. RWC-TVS is a new, simple technique for a single-step and accurate preoperative assessment of rectosigmoid endometriosis.
